Southern Utah Thunderbirds @ Montana Grizzlies
S. Utah 30, Montana 20
ByAssociated Press
Oct 13, 2012, 07:23 pm
MISSOULA, Mont. -- Colton Cook kicked a 38-yard field goal with 2:12 to play Saturday to put Southern Utah ahead to stay, and the Thunderbirds went on to beat Montana 30-20.
Cook's field goal was set up by Brock Miller's 22-yard run on a fake punt to the Montana 27-yard line.
Myles Crawford-Harris' 34-yard touchdown with just over a minute to play sealed the win for Southern Utah (3-4, 2-2 Big Sky). Brad Sorensen threw for two touchdowns and ran for another for the Thunderbirds.
The Grizzlies (3-4, 2-2) tied it at 20 on Chris Lider's 42-yard field goal with 7:58 remaining. Trent McKinney threw for one touchdown and ran for another for the Grizzlies.
